  • Fleuritage works with boutique retailers, restaurants, cafés, hotels, and hospitality brands on the illustrated and printed layer of their space. Custom wallpaper and murals, menus, branded collateral, packaging, and environmental print. Projects range from a single printed touchpoint to a complete suite of materials across an entire opening.

  • Both. Fleuritage works directly with brand owners and operators, and also partners with interior designers and hospitality developers as a creative vendor on their projects.

  • All Fleuritage work is original, human-made illustration. No AI, no stock art, no templates. If you have existing brand assets we work within them.

  • Timeline depends on scope. A branded collateral suite typically runs four to six weeks from brief to delivery. Environmental design including custom wallpaper or murals requires additional lead time for production and, where applicable, installation coordination. We recommend reaching out as early in the planning process as possible, ideally two to three months before your target installation date.

  • Fleuritage designs, prints, and ships complete. You don't need to source a separate printer or manage production coordination. For larger installations we can also coordinate on-site
